Intentions to Marry, 1923 Albertland to Awhitu

Reference: Registrar-General of Births, Deaths and Marriages, Notices of intention to marry, Series 8937, R2840512, Archives New Zealand Te Rua Mahara o te Kāwanatanga, Wellington

1923 is bound in eight volumes (a to h) with continuous page numbers. Each volume contains a different set of districts, going from north to south.

1923a contains pages 1-432, covering districts from Albertland to Awhitu
